@charset "utf-8";

HTML BODY {
	MARGIN:0px;  PADDING:0px; TEXT-ALIGN:center;FONT-FAMILY:"Arial","微软雅黑";color:#525353;
}
ul,li{ padding:0px; margin:0px;}
TD,div {font-family: "Arial","微软雅黑"; color: #333333; line-height:20px;}

INPUT,TEXTAREA {BORDER-WIDTH:1px; BORDER-COLOR:cccccc;background:ffffff;font-family: "Arial","微软雅黑";}


A {TEXT-DECORATION:none;color:#525353;
}

A:hover {
 TEXT-DECORATION:none;/* TOP:1px; LEFT:1px; POSITION:relative;*/
}

input[type="button"], input[type="submit"], input[type="reset"] {
-webkit-appearance: none;
}
img{ max-width:100%;}
table{max-width:100%;}
.clear{clear:both;}
*{ margin:0 auto; padding:0px; list-style:none; text-align:left}

.page_Menu{width:96%;float:left;padding:0 2%;border-bottom:1px solid #067bd2;height:45px;line-height:45px;}
.page_Menu ul li{float:left;list-style:none;width:20%;text-align:center; background:url(../img/inmenuline.jpg) right no-repeat}

.page_Head{width:100%; margin:0 auto; min-height:60px; height:auto !important; background:#c9e4ff; text-align:center; border-top:10px solid #18304b; position:relative}
.logo{ width:70%; float:left; position:absolute; left:0; top:0%;}
.logo img{max-width:100%; height:auto !important;}
.home{width:10%; float:right; position:absolute; top:20%; right:2%;}
.home img{max-width:100%;}
.page_Banner{ width:100%; margin:0 auto;}
.page_Banner img{ display:block}

.page_head{width:100%; margin:0 auto;}
.page_lmTitle{ width:100%; margin:0 auto; margin-top:8px; border-top:3px solid #c9e4ff; height:45px;background:url(../img/in_head.jpg) left no-repeat #f5f5f5; text-align:left; text-transform:uppercase; padding-top:12px; padding-bottom:1px;}
.page_lmTitle h2{ display:inline-block; font-size:1.2em; color:#373737; font-weight:bold; line-height:40px;text-transform:uppercase; padding-left:14%;}
.page_lmTitle span{display:inline-block; font-size:1.2em; color:#373737; font-weight:bold; line-height:40px;text-transform:uppercase; padding-left:14%;}
.page_Newslist{ width:100%; margin:0 auto; background:#fff; padding:10px 0 20px 0}
.page_Newslist ul li{ width:94%; background:url(../img/news_dot.jpg) 95% no-repeat; list-style:none; border-bottom:1px solid #d9d9d9; height:44px; line-height:44px; padding:0 3%; text-align:left; font-size:0.875em}
.page_Newslist ul li span{ float:right;}
.page_Newslist ul li span img{ vertical-align:middle}
.page_indexprobg{ width:96%; margin:0 auto; background:#fff; padding:10px 2%;}

.mod-new-t3{
	padding-bottom:8px;
	overflow:hidden;
}
.mod-new-t3 dd{
	display:block;
	float:left;
	width: 27%;
    border-top:0;
    padding-top:4px;
    padding-left:2%;
    padding-right:2%;
}
.mod-new-t3 dd .news-data-a{
	display:block;
}
.mod-new-t3 dd:nth-child(even){
	margin-left:1%;
	margin-right:1%;
	background:#fff;
	margin-bottom:1%;
	padding-bottom:2%
}
.mod-new-t3 dd:nth-child(odd){
	margin-right:2%;
	background:#fff;
	margin-bottom:1%;
	padding-bottom:2%
}
.mod-new-t3 dd:first-child{ 
	float: none;
	margin-bottom:4px;
	border-bottom:0;
	width:97%;
	padding-bottom:2%
}

.mod-new-t3 dd .news-img {
    position:relative;
    width:100%;
   	height:0;
    /*background-color: orangered;*/
}
.mod-new-t3 dd img {
    position:absolute;
    top:0;
    left:0;
    width:100%;
    height:100%;
}
.mod-new-t3 dd > div {
	text-align: center;
	width: 100%;
}
.mod-new-t3 dd .news-con{
	height:20px;
	margin-bottom:4px;
}
.mod-new-t3 dd .news-title3{
	width: 100%;
	text-align: center;
	padding-top:4px;
	font-size:0.875em;
	white-space: nowrap;
    overflow: hidden;
    text-overflow: ellipsis;
}

.mod-new-t32{
	padding-bottom:8px;
	overflow:hidden;
}
.mod-new-t32 dd{
	display:block;
	float:left;
	width: 44%;
    border-top:0;
    padding-top:4px;
    padding-left:2%;
    padding-right:2%;
}
.mod-new-t32 dd .news-data-a{
	display:block;
}
.mod-new-t32 dd:nth-child(even){
	margin-left:1%;
	margin-right:1%;
	background:#fff;
	margin-bottom:1%;
	padding-bottom:2%
}
.mod-new-t32 dd:nth-child(odd){
	margin-right:2%;
	background:#fff;
	margin-bottom:1%;
	padding-bottom:2%
}
.mod-new-t32 dd:first-child{ 
	float: none;
	margin-bottom:4px;
	border-bottom:0;
	width:97%;
	padding-bottom:2%
}

.mod-new-t32 dd .news-img {
    position:relative;
    width:100%;
   	height:0;
    /*background-color: orangered;*/
}
.mod-new-t32 dd img {
    position:absolute;
    top:0;
    left:0;
    width:100%;
    height:100%;
}
.mod-new-t32 dd > div {
	text-align: center;
	width: 100%;
}
.mod-new-t32 dd .news-con{
	height:20px;
	margin-bottom:4px;
}
.mod-new-t32 dd .news-title3{
	width: 100%;
	text-align: center;
	padding-top:4px;
	font-size:0.875em;
	white-space: nowrap;
    overflow: hidden;
    text-overflow: ellipsis;
}


.page_indexAbout{width:94%; margin:0 auto; background:#fff; padding:15px 3%; font-size:0.875em;}
.more{ text-align:right; margin-top:5px; margin-bottom:10px;}
.more a{ color:#c21e2c; font-size:14px;}

.blank{ width:100%; margin:0 auto; height:54px;}
.page_Bottom{ width:100%; margin:0 auto; height:54px; background:#c9e4ff; position:fixed; bottom:0}
.page_Bottom ul li{ float:left; width:20%; font-size:12px; color:#666666; text-align:center; padding-top:5px; background:url(../img/footline.png) right no-repeat}
.page_Bottom ul li a{ color:#666666; line-height:18px;}

.inmenu{width:100%; height:40px; margin:0 auto; line-height:30px;}
.inmenu ul li{ float:left; width:19%; text-align:center; font-size:0.65em; color:#2a2a2a; text-transform:uppercase; padding-top:5px;}
.inmenu ul li h2{ display:inline-block; line-height:30px;margin:0 0;font-size:14px; font-weight:normal;}
.inmenu ul li a{ color:#2a2a2a;}
.biaoti{ width:100%; margin:0 auto; height:45px; border-bottom:1px solid #d9d9d9; text-align:left; line-height:45px; font-size:1em; color:#343535; margin-top:8px; text-transform:uppercase}
.newstitle{width:92%; margin:auto;line-height:22px;padding:10px 0;color:#515151; font-size:14px;}
.newstitle span{ float:right}

.proclass{ width:100%; margin:0 auto;padding:0px 0 20px 0; font-size:0.875em
}
.proclass div span{ float:right}

.proname{background:#fff; width:70%;float:left;color:#515151;font-size:15px; padding-top:5px; padding-bottom:15px;text-align:left;}
.proname span{ font-size:12px;}

#edit-submit{	color: #000;
	border: 1px solid #d0d0d0;
	background-color: #ededed;
		font-size: 12px; 
	text-decoration: none!important; 
	font-family: Arial;
	padding: 8px 12px; 
	margin-right:10px;
	margin-bottom:20px;
	display:inline-block;}
.required{ border:1px  solid #999}


.navigation{ display:block;}
  #a1{display:none;}
  p{text-indent:0}
  
.big img{ width:100% !important; height:auto!important}

tr{ width:100% !important;}
td{ width:auto!important;word-break:break-all;　word-wrap:break-word}
.navigation{ display:block;}
th,tr,td{/* border:1px solid #999 !important;*/ font-size:12px;}
#detail img{ max-width:100% !important;height:auto !important;}

.main{width:94%; margin:0 auto; padding:20px 3%;color:#515151; font-size:13px; line-height:22px;}
.back{text-align:center; width:100%; margin:0 auto; padding:10px 0}
.back span{padding:3px 30px; border:1px solid #c8c8c8}

.main_page{text-align:center;width:100%; float:left;}
.main_page a,.main_page .current{ margin:0 3px;}
.main_page a{ background:#f5f5f5; padding:0px 4px; color:#717071; border:1px solid #d6d7d2}
.main_page .current{ padding:0px 4px; background:#c9e4ff; color:#000;border:1px solid #c9e4ff}

.cat h3{ font-weight:normal}
.cat li{list-style:none; color:#010101; background:#fff; width:100%;}
.cat li .classname{width:100%; color:#010101; padding:15px 0px; background:url(../img/news_dot.jpg) no-repeat center right; background-size:2% 20%;}
.cat li .classname a h3{ font-weight:normal}

.cat li .classname2{width:90%; color:#010101; padding:15px 5%; background:url(../img/news_dot.jpg) no-repeat center right; background-size:2% 20%;}
.cat li .classname2 a h3{ font-weight:normal}

.cat li .classname3{width:80%; color:#010101; padding:15px 10%; background:url(../img/news_dot.jpg) no-repeat center right; background-size:2% 20%;}
.cat li .classname3 a h3{ font-weight:normal}